Delhi Heart & Lung Institute (DHLI) is a premier NABH & NABL accredited hospital specializing in comprehensive cardiac and pulmonary care. Located in New Delhi, DHLI offers advanced diagnostic, interventional, and therapeutic services through its Executive Health Check Program, which includes heart and lung diagnostics along with laboratory investigations.Our state-of-the-art facilities are supported by world-class Emergency Medicine, Biochemistry, Clinical Pathology, Blood Transfusion, and Telemedicine services, ensuring accurate diagnoses and superior patient outcomes.Founded by Padmashree Dr. K. K. Sethi, a renowned expert in interventional cardiology and cardiac electrophysiology, DHLI is at the forefront of angioplasty, heart rhythm disorder management, and cardiac research. Q: Who is a Physiotherapist?

A: A physiotherapist, or physical therapist, is a healthcare professional who helps people affected by injury, illness, or disability through movement, exercise, manual therapy, and education. They work to restore mobility, reduce pain, and improve a patient's quality of life.

Q: Who is a General Physician?

A: A general physician, also known as a general practitioner (GP) or primary care physician, is a medical doctor who provides comprehensive, first-contact, and continuing care for patients with any undiagnosed sign, symptom, or health concern.

Q: Who is a Pulmonologist?

A: A pulmonologist is a medical doctor who specializes in the respiratory system. They diagnose and treat diseases and conditions of the lungs and airways, including the trachea, bronchi, and chest wall.
